Pressurized feedwater in a steam power plant is to be heated in an ideal open feedwater heater that operates at a pressure of 2 MPa with steam extracted from the turbine. If the enthalpy of feedwater is 252 kJ/kg and the enthalpy of extracted steam is 2810 kJ/kg, the mass fraction of steam extracted from the turbine is (a) 10 percent (b) 14 percent (c) 26 percent (d) 36 percent (e) 50 percent
